Output ebf35cee0fa306966c23dadfb591ac0fc58aab9683021fe2640600a91325179a:44

value
15246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e496133775da0e9dd7e14637add9692cf2bee3734299d2048ffa574c4dae346b
address
bc1pujtpxdm4mg8fm4lpgcm6mktf9netacmng2vaypy0lft5cndwx34sqwf8y0
transaction
ebf35cee0fa306966c23dadfb591ac0fc58aab9683021fe2640600a91325179a
spent
true